要查看 Flutter 打包好的 APK 的最低安装版本(`minSdkVersion`),可以通过以下步骤:
### 方法 1: 使用 `apkanalyzer`
1. **安装 Android SDK 工具**:确保已安装 Android SDK 并配置好环境变量。
2. **运行 `apkanalyzer`**:
```bash
apkanalyzer manifest min-sdk your-app.apk
```
将 `your-app.apk` 替换为你的 APK 文件名。
### 方法 2: 使用 `aapt`
1. **安装 Android SDK 工具**:确保已安装 Android SDK 并配置好环境变量。
2. **运行 `aapt`**:
```bash
aapt dump badging your-app.apk | grep minSdkVersion
```
将 `your-app.apk` 替换为你的 APK 文件名。
### 方法 3: 使用 Android Studio
1. **打开 Android Studio**。
2. **拖放 APK 文件**:将 APK 文件拖到 Android Studio 中。
3. **查看 `AndroidManifest.xml`**:在 `AndroidManifest.xml` 文件中查找 `minSdkVersion`。
### 方法 4: 解压 APK
1. **解压 APK**:使用解压工具(如 `unzip` 或 `7-Zip`)解压 APK 文件。
2. **查看 `AndroidManifest.xml`**:在解压后的文件中找到 `AndroidManifest.xml`,使用文本编辑器打开并查找 `minSdkVersion`。
### 示例
假设你有一个 APK 文件 `app-release.apk`,使用 `aapt` 命令:
```bash
aapt dump badging app-release.apk | grep minSdkVersion
```
输出可能类似:
```
minSdkVersion:'16'
```
表示最低支持的 Android 版本为 API 16(Android 4.1)。
通过这些方法,你可以轻松找到 APK 的最低安装版本。
输出可能类似: ``` minSdkVersion:'16' ``` 表示最低支持的 Android 版本为 API 16(Android 4.1)。 通过这些方法,你可以轻松找到 APK 的最低安装版本。
标签:APK,app,fullter,apk,minSdkVersion,Android,安装,打包 From: https://www.cnblogs.com/shangdishijiao/p/18685883